Daniel Joseph Morris III 05/18/1954 - 07/14/2020

Danny was a fierce advocate for wildlife conservation efforts and dedicated his life to Omaha’s Henry Doorly Zoo and Aquarium for over four decades. He retired as the Chief Operating Officer in 2017. Danny was instrumental in the growth of the Zoo, not only in his roles, but also through his assistance in the design and construction of major exhibits including the Lied Jungle, Desert Dome and African Grasslands. Danny had a passion for conservation of carnivores, particularly small cats such as the black-footed cat. He was instrumental in the development of Conservation Centers for Species Survival (C2S2) and played a significant role in the sustainability plans for dozens of endangered species. In 2009 he married the love of his life, Dr. Cheryl, who shared a passion for animals and the natural world. Together they shared a love for animals and opened their little farm to homeless dogs, cats, horses, chickens and goats.
